To cancel Program Play

Press MENU to display the menu on the TV screen. Then set “PROGRAM” in “PLAY MODE” to “OFF.”

To cancel programming

Press MENU.

To change programming

1In Step 5, select the program number of the title, chapter or track you want to change using > /. .

2Follow Step 6 for new programming.

To cancel the programmed order

To cancel all the titles, chapters or tracks in the programmed order, select “ALL CLEAR” in Step 5.

To cancel a title, chapter or track programmed, select the title, chapter or track you want to clear in Step 5, then select “CLEAR” in Step 6.

Resuming Playback from the Point Where You Stopped a Disc (Resume Play)

The player stores the point where you stopped a disc if “RESUME” appears on the front panel display. In this case, you can resume playback from that point.

As long as you do not remove the disc, Resume Play is available even if you turn the power off.

zThe program remains even after the Program Play ends

When you press ( , you can play the same program again.

zYou can do Repeat Play or Shuffle Play of the programmed titles, chapters or tracks

After programming, set “REPEAT” to “DISC” or “SHUFFLE” to “ON” in the menu.

Notes

The number of titles, chapters or tracks displayed are that of the titles, chapters or tracks recorded on a disc.

The program is canceled when:

you open or close the disc tray

you turn the power off

You may not be able to do Program Play depending on the DVD.

1While playing a disc, press π to stop playback. “RESUME” appears in the front panel display and

“WHEN PLAYING NEXT TIME, DISC RESTARTS FROM POINT YOU STOPPED.” appears on the TV screen.

If “RESUME” does not appear, Resume Play is not available.

2Press Æ .

The player starts playback from the point you stopped the disc in Step 1.

zTo play from the beginning of the disc

When “RESUME” appears on the front panel display before you start playing, press π to turn off “RESUME,”

then press Æ .

Notes

You may not do Resume Play depending on the DVD.

Resume Play is not available in Shuffle or Program Play mode.

Depending on where you stopped the disc, the player may resume playback from a different point.

The point where you stopped playing is cleared when:

you open or close the disc tray

you disconnect the AC power cord

you change the play mode

you start playback after selecting a title, chapter or track

you change the setting of “VIDEO ASPECT RATIO” or “DVD MENU LANGUAGE” in ”INITIAL SETUP” in the menu
